Penne With Sun-dried Tomato And Leek Sauce Recipe

Yield: 4 servings
Recipe by luhu.jp

Ingredients:
8 ounce: Penne,
3 tbsp: Of the oil,
3 medium: Leeks,
1 cup: Dry white wine,
1/2 cup: Oil-packed,
1 cup: Heavy cream,
Sun-dried tomatoes plus,
Salt and pepper,

Directions:
1. Cook the pasta in a large pot of boiling, salted water until
tender but still firm, 8-10 min. Drain well.

2. Meanwhile, trim the leeks; use the white part only. Halve the leeks
lengthwise and rinse very well to remove any grit. Cut crosswise into
thin slices.

3. Heat the sun-dried tomato oil in a large frying pan. Add the leeks
to the pan and toss to coat with the oil. Cover the pan and cook over
medium-high heat for 2 min. Uncover the pan, stir the leeks and cook
1-2 min longer, until they are softened.

4. Add the wine. Increase the heat to high and boil 3 min. Reduce the
heat to medium-high. Add the cream and sun-dried tomatoes. Boil until
the sauce is slightly reduced and thickened, about 4 min. Season with
salt and pepper to taste. Toss the pasta with the warm sauce and
serve immediately.
